PM's press secretary Tengku Sariffuddin Ahmad challenges DAP parliamentary leader to make statutory declaration denying he will be DPM in a Pakatan Harapan government.

PETALING JAYA:
The prime minister’s press secretary Tengku Sariffuddin Tengku Ahmad wants Lim Kit Siang to come out and deny he has any ambition of being the deputy prime minister should the opposition take over Putrajaya in the next general election.

Referring to the DAP parliamentary leader’s recent meeting with Parti Pribumi Bersatu Malaysia (PPBM) chairman Dr Mahathir Mohamad, and the outreach to PAS as well, Tengku Sariffuddin said it was important for the people to know the truth.

“It is crucial and timely for Lim Kit Siang to explain why he is reluctant to admit that he will be the deputy prime minister and finance minister in a Pakatan Harapan government.

“Malaysians need to know whether he will assume the posts if the opposition coalition wins the next general election (GE14),” Tengku Sariffuddin said, adding it is only right because the people must know who will be the country’s leaders if they vote for Pakatan Harapan.

“If however, it is not the case, then Lim should make a Statutory Declaration, as Tunku Abdul Aziz Ibrahim suggested, stating that he will refuse to be deputy prime minister and finance minister if the opposition coalition wins the next general election.

“It is the people’s right to know the truth of Lim’s limitless political ambitions so they can make an informed choice before voting,” Tengku Sariffudin said.

Acknowledging that DAP is the party with the biggest number of parliamentary seats in the oppostion coalition, Tengku Sariffuddin said the reality would be that DAP will play a dominant role within a Pakatan Harapan government.
